Remember gang Edge Juice has main and sublevel tuning. So if the main level is on 3 what was the sublevel? 1-3 sublevel will defuel to a set boost pressure to clean up smoke. 

 

SUBLEVEL 

1 - 33% of stock fuel till 20 PSI boost

2 - 50% of stock fuel till 15 PSI of boost

3 - 67% of stock fuel till 10 PSI of boost

4 - Some extra fuel at low boost

5 - Full fuel at 0 PSI boost

Now double check the sublevel for each main level. Edge has a bug that levels 4 and 5 tend to bleed the sublevel. So for example if you have 4x1 and 5x5 it will be a dog. If you set 4x5 and 5x1 it will be a smokey pig. Best way to do it is to set all subevels the same this bug will disappear.
